Результаты поиска по запросу "go"

2 ответа

Go: отслеживание прогресса POST-запроса

Я кодирую клон ShareX для Linux в Go, который загружает файлы и изображения в службы обмена файлами через запросы HTTP POST.В настоящее время я использую htt...

1 ответ

Вызывают ли отложенные функции при вызове log.Fatalln?

db, err := sql.Open("postgres", "…") if err != nil { log.Fatalln(err) } defer db.Close() tpl, err := template.ParseGlob("") if err != nil { log.Fatalln(err) } Еслиtemplate.ParseGlob("") возвращает ошибку, естьdb.Close() все еще звонят?

2 ответа

В Go есть ли способ получить доступ к закрытым полям структуры из другого пакета?

У меня есть структура в одном пакете, который имеет частные поля: package foo type Foo struct { x int y *Foo }И другой пакет (например, пакет тестирования белого ящика) нуждается в доступе к ним: package bar import "../foo" func change_foo(f ...

ТОП публикаций

4 ответа

Как преобразовать байт [Размер] в строку в Go?

У меня есть размерный массив байтов, который я получил после выполнения

1 ответ

Лучшая практика с сессиями (гориллы / сессий)

Перед началом использования сессий в Голанге мне нужны ответы на некоторые вопросыпример сеанса

1 ответ

Как подать сигнал горутину, чтобы он остановился?

Я пытаюсь остановить рутину, но не могу найти способ добиться этого. Я думал использовать 2-й канал, но если я прочитаю с него, он заблокирует это, не так ли...

1 ответ

Как передать аргументы моему обработчику

Я пытаюсь передать свой объект базы данных моим обработчикам, вместо того, чтобы иметь глобальный объект. Но я не знаю, возможно ли это, я использую пакет Go...

4 ответа

Gorilla mux пользовательское промежуточное ПО

Я использую Gorilla MUX для управления маршрутизацией. Что мне не хватает, так это интегрировать промежуточное ПО между каждым запросомНапример

2 ответа

В Windows можно ли запустить одну программу от имени другого пользователя?

Как вы делегируете запуск goroutine другой учетной записи без прав администратора в Windows? Я вижу, вы можете сделать это наLinux с помощью

3 ответа

паника: ошибка во время выполнения: индекс вне диапазона в Go

У меня есть следующая функция, которая принимает команду от терминала и печатает что-то на основе ввода. Это кажется достаточно простым, если пользователь вв...